LEBANON, Ohio – At least one person suffered burns in a fire in Lebanon Friday.

The man was burned over 40 percent of his body while he was trying to remove a burning couch from the building, Fire Chief Perry Gerome said. A neighbor or passer-by dragged the man away from the burning building. He was flown to Miami Valley Hospital for treatment.

"We believe the couch was on fire and he was trying to drag the couch out, and realized that he could not do that," Gerome said.

Fire crews responded to the home in the 300 block of East Main Street at about 11:57 a.m.

About five other residents escaped the building, which has four or five apartments, according to Gerome.

The configuration of the apartments made it difficult for firefighters to reach the fire, which was in the attic, Gerome said. Fire crews had to cut a hole in the roof.

 

The Red Cross was going to help the displaced families.
